Melvill Lane is in Eastbourne and in Eastbourne district. BN20 9EA is located in the Ratton elect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Eastbourne.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Melvill Lane was 32.6 per 1,000 residents, which is 68.0% lower than the Old Town average. The most reported crime type was Anti-social behaviour.

Melvill Lane has the 21st lowest crime rate of 54 local areas in Old Town and the 88th lowest crime rate of 328 local areas in Eastbourne .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 3.6 crimes per 1,000 residents and have remained broadly unchanged year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-43.4%.

BN20 9EA area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 1%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.

The percentage of retired residents living in BN20 9EA area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 44%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
